(WTOC) - -Savannah Mayor Van Johnson and city council are making St. Patrick’s Day in Savannah in official. They granted the permit for the 201st St. Patrick’s Day parade. The parade committee, the grand marshal James Jay Burke III, and city leaders gathered for the presentation to accept that permit at Thursday’s city With one of the largest St. Patrick’s Day Parade in the United States, Georgia’s First City knows how to celebrate St. Paddy’s Day right. In addition to Celtic societies and Irish families, Savannah’s St. Patrick’s Day Parade features pipe bands and Irish dancers from all over the East Coast – Florida to New York. (WTOC) - Savannah leaders are boosting security for St. Patrick’s Day. With 13 days before the city’s biggest event of the year, public safety officials held a news conference Tuesday to review how they plan keep those celebrating safe.
